Poster

Laboratory of the Devil

  • Release info:
    Laboratory of the Devil 1992 1080p Blu-ray AVC LPCM 2.0-MTeam_english ori
  • A commentary by
    1First
  • https://asiautaf.com/laboratory-of-the-devil-1992-1080p-blu-ray-avc-lpcm-2-0-mteam-bdrip-1080p-x264-uuu/